QBASIC Programming for Kids. QBASIC Programming for Kidsby Ted Felix.
Copyright (C) 2. 00. Ted Felix. Permission is granted to copy, distribute and/or modify this document under the terms of the GNU Free Documentation License, Version 1.
Supaplex FAQ - answers to most frequently asked questions about IGOR. MDGx AXCEL216 MAX Speed Performance Windows 10 2012 8.1 8 7 2008 Vista 2003 XP SP1 SP2 SP3 ME 2000 98 SE OSR2 OSR1 95 NT4 NT 3.11 3.1 3.10 DOS 6 Tricks Secrets Tips. Having a problem trying to put this on an old Dell Latitude. Doesn't matter if I'm trying to install Windows 3.1 or MS-DOS, if I try to boot from one of the floppies.
Free Software Foundation; with no Invariant Sections, no Front- Cover Texts, and no Back- Cover Texts. To see a copy of this license, go to http: //www. Translations. Polski (Polish): http: //deger. Ted. Felix/QBfor. Kids. htm by Damian. Introduction. You've probably used computers to play games, and to write reports for school.
Use DOSBox. If you have an old DOS application that isn’t working properly in Windows — likely an old DOS game like the original DOOM games — you can run it in.
![Install Windows 98 Under Dosbox Wiki Install Windows 98 Under Dosbox Wiki](http://cdn.makeuseof.com/wp-content/uploads/2014/03/open-windows-xp-mode-vhd-file-in-virtualbox.png?x92042)
It's a lot more fun to create your own games to play on the computer. This book will help you get started by using QBASIC. QBASIC is a programming language. With a programming language you can tell the computer what you want it to do. It's a lot like giving someone directions to your house. The computer follows each step and does exactly what. By programming the computer you can solve math problems, create art or music, and even make new games.
It's all up to you. The best way to start with this book is to type in some of the small programs you'll find in each of the chapters. You might need to work through Chapter 1 first.
An adult can help you get up to speed quickly. Then change the programs to do what you want them to do. Before long, you'll be writing your own programs.(Parents and teachers, see the introduction I've written for you in Appendix B.)Chapter 1 - Getting Started. Getting to DOSTo run QBASIC we need to get to DOS. If you are using Windows 7, you might need to use dosbox.
See Appendix C for details. If you are using Windows XP, it is called the "Command Prompt" and you can get to it by clicking on Start, then All Programs, then Accessories, then Command Prompt. In Windows 2. 00. Command Prompt" and you can find it by clicking on Start, then Programs, then Accessories, then Command Prompt. In Windows NT 4, I believe it was called the "Command Prompt".
Try the steps described for Windows 2. In Windows ME, click on "Start", then "Programs", then "Accessories", then "MS- DOS Prompt".
In Windows 9. 8, try the Windows 9. Windows ME steps below. It is the same as one of those, but I don't have a Windows 9. In Windows 9. 5, click on "Start", then "Programs", then "MS- DOS Prompt".
If you are using Windows 3. Main" program group and look for an icon called "MS- DOS Prompt". Double- click on it to get the "C: \WINDOWS> _" prompt in a black window with white text. You will get the black window with the "C: \WINDOWS> _" prompt. Now you're ready for the next step. QBASIC may not be on your computer. Don't be alarmed, Appendix A shows you how to get it there.
At the "C: \WINDOWS> _" prompt, try typing. Enter> key. If you get a blue screen with something about a "Survival Guide", you made it! If instead you got something about a "Bad command or file name",you need to check out Appendix A to get QBASIC installed on your machine. Don't worry, we'll wait right here for you.
Survival Guide? We won't be using the survival guide right now, so press the < Esc> (escape) key to get the big blank blue screen. Now we're ready to program. Getting Out. If you need to leave QBASIC, you can click on "File" on QBASIC's menu and then "Exit" to get back to DOS.
At the "C: \WINDOWS> _" prompt, type. Enter> key to get rid of the DOS window.
Chapter 2 - PRINTFollow Along. I'm assuming you will be following along with. QBASIC in front of you. This won't be much fun. So power up the computer and get. QBASIC's blue screen up in front of you.
Go. ahead and press the. Esc> key to "clear this dialog box" when. QBASIC's Screen. Before we start, let's take a look at QBASIC's screen.
At the top is QBASIC's menu. The menu has the following. File, Edit, View, Search, Run, Debug, Options, and Help. Clicking on any of these with the mouse will show more. Just under the menu is the word "Untitled". This means. we haven't given the current program a name.
This will change. The big blue area with the. These are the most important areas to know for right now. We will learn more about the rest of QBASIC's screen as we. QBASIC Editor. If you've used your computer to do school work or write a report. Backspace> , < Delete> , < Insert>..) work.
In case you haven't used these. Backspace> - Removes the character to the left of the cursor. Delete> - Removes the character at the cursor. Left Arrow> - Moves the cursor left. Right Arrow> - Moves the cursor right. Up Arrow> - Moves the cursor up. Down Arrow> - Moves the cursor down.
Home> - Moves the cursor to the start of a line. End> - Moves the cursor to the end of a line. Your First Program. With the blinking cursor ( _ ) at the. PRINT "Welcome to QBASIC. Your wish is my command.".
Make sure it looks exactly like that. The quotation. marks (") are very important.
If you make any. mistakes, use the < Backspace> key to correct them. Running Your Program. That's great, but what does it do? You have to run. it to find out. Look for the word "Run" on QBASIC's.
Click on it. Now. Start. Restart, and Continue). Click on Start to run your.
You may have to look around on the screen. C: \WINDOWS> qbasic. Welcome to QBASIC.
Your wish is my command. PRINTPRINT prints things to the screen. Don't forget to. put what you want to say in double- quotation marks ("). Press any key to continue? At the bottom of the screen you will see a message. Press any key to continue". Press < Enter> to.
QBASIC. This is QBASIC's way of. As a cool shortcut, use ? PRINT. Try it. Press. Enter> to start typing on a new line. Now type this. ? "Programming is fun.". Enter> again. Isn't that nice? The ? becomes the word PRINT.
That. should save us a lot of typing in the long run. You can try running the program again (remember? Click on Run, then Start on the menu). You should see. something like this. C: \WINDOWS> qbasic. Welcome to QBASIC. Your wish is my command.
Welcome to QBASIC. Your wish is my command. Programming is fun. Learned. QBASIC screen.
Chapter 3 - CLSIt was probably a bit hard to find your messages. Wouldn't. it be nice to be able to clear all that stuff off. CLS", which stands for CLear Screen. You will need to put CLS.
Inserting a new line at the top. To make CLS the first line of your program, follow.
Press the < Home> key to get to the beginning of. Press the < Up Arrow> key once or twice to get the. Press the < Enter> key to get a new line. Press the < Up Arrow> key once to get the cursor. Now your program should look like this. PRINT "Welcome to QBASIC. Your wish is my command.".
PRINT "Programming is fun.". Run it. Remember, click on Run and then Start in. QBASIC's menu. You can also run the program by. Shift> key and holding it down while.
F5> (that's what Shift+F5 means on the. Another handy shortcut. That's much better.
Only your message is on the. Learned. Chapter 4 - DO.. LOOPLet's start a new program. To get rid of the.
File" on QBASIC's menu and. File menu with New, Open.., Save. Click on "New". QBASIC will now tell. Save it now?". Let's. You can always type it in again. Click on < No > with the mouse. We'll learn how to save.
Chapter 8. Now you should have a clean blue screen. Type in. PRINT "Ted was here ". Make sure you get the semi- colon (; ) at the end of. PRINT line, and the space between the word. You don't need. to use my name, put yours in there instead ("Jack.
Now run it. DO.. LOOPDO and LOOP will do whatever is between the. DO and the LOOP over and over again.
Give me a Break! Ok, that's great. HOW DO I. STOP IT!? Press the < Ctrl>. Control) key and hold it down while pressing the. Pause> key. The < Pause> key is usually at the top.
This is called "pressing the < Break> key." Don't. QBASIC. Maybe. it should have been called the "brake" key.
On laptop keyboards, the break key might be. Sometimes you have to press the. Fn" key followed by the key that says break.
Sometimes. it is color- coded to help you figure it out. You'll. know you have it when the program stops and the editor. Neatness Counts. Notice that PRINT has two spaces in front. This is called "indenting" and it makes the program. You can see. the beginning and the end of the DO..
LOOP more clearly. QBASIC doesn't care about indenting, only people do.
It's. important to make your programs look nice so other people. Learned. File | New. Break>. Chapter 5 - INPUTSo far our programs have only talked to us. Let's. write one that will listen. Get rid of the previous. File, then New on QBASIC's. Click on < No > when it asks if you want to.
GOG. com – Wikipedia. GOG. com (ehemals Good Old Games) ist eine mehrsprachige Vertriebsplattform für Computerspiele und Filme im Internet, verfolgt also das Vertriebsmodell der Digitalen Distribution. GOG. com wurde im Jahr 2. Unternehmen CD Projekt gestartet und wird vom zypriotischen Tochterunternehmen GOG Limited geführt. GOG. com bietet hauptsächlich bekanntere, ältere PC- Spiele an, die es meist nicht mehr im Einzelhandel zu kaufen gibt und kann damit als ein Teil des Phänomens des Retrogamings betrachtet werden.[1] Alle Spiele werden ausschließlich als Download angeboten, auf den letzten Stand gepatcht und für die Plattformen Windows XP, Windows Vista, Windows 7, Windows 8 und für Mac OS (seit dem 1.
Oktober 2. 01. 2)[2] angepasst. Für die ab Februar 2. Spiele wird die Kompatibilität zu Windows 7 garantiert, bei bereits zuvor verfügbaren Spielen ist diese nur teilweise gegeben.[3] Seit dem Erscheinen von Windows 8 werden die meisten neu aufgenommenen Spiele auch für dieses System angepasst.[4] Geschäftsidee hinter GOG.
Möglichkeit des preisgünstigen Vertriebs und Bereithaltung von Software über die Digitale Distribution[5] auch der kommerzielle Vertrieb von „exotischer“ Software, wie Computerspiele die inzwischen Abandonware sind, wieder ökonomisch sinnvoll wird. Im Gegensatz zu anderen Online- Verkaufsplattformen – wie z. B. Steam – hat sich GOG.
Philosophie verschrieben, alle angebotenen Spiele DRM- frei anzubieten, um den Kunden maximale Freiheiten in der Verwendung des gekauften Produkts zu bieten.[6] Kunden sollen auch nicht durch Internet- Zwang[7] oder die Notwendigkeit von speziellen Downloadmanagern oder - clients gegängelt werden.[1] Da GOG. Standard- Browser- Technologie setzt und keinen spezifischen Client voraussetzt, sind auch versteckte Beeinträchtigungen des Verbraucher- und Datenschutzes durch Informationsausspähung und - weitergabe – wie bei anderen Anbietern möglich[8] – ausgeschlossen. Zu Spielen wird generell zusätzliches Bonusmaterial wie Soundtracks (teilweise im verlustlosen FLAC- Format[9]), Handbücher als PDF, Desktophintergründe und Entwicklungsinterviews angeboten. Auch ein Nutzer- Support gehört zum Gesamtpaket dazu. Das Angebot ist überwiegend englischsprachig, wird jedoch durch international mehrsprachig vertriebene Versionen von Spielen ausgebaut,[1. Versionen werden nicht angeboten.
Um ein Spiel zu erhalten ist eine kostenlose Registrierung nötig, die auch für das Internetforum gültig ist. Alle erworbenen Spiele stehen dem Kunden jederzeit als Download zur Verfügung, auch falls die Spiele aus dem Vertrieb genommen werden. Es wird ein 3. 0- Tage- Rückgaberecht geboten, jedoch keine Weiterverkaufsmöglichkeit, wie z. B. Green Man Gaming. Inzwischen bietet GOG. Spiele auch als (unpersonalisierte) Lizenzschlüssel (Redeem Code) an, welche beliebig weitergegeben werden können (z. B. Geschenk) und erst später einem GOG.
Account dauerhaft zugeordnet werden. Die Bezahlung ist per VISA, Mastercard, Paysafecard, Pay. Pal, Sofortüberweisung und einigen anderen digitalen Zahlungsdienstleistern möglich.[1.
Um Spiele, die für jahrzehntealte Hardware- und Softwareplattformen entwickelt wurden, auf modernen PC- Systemen zum Laufen zu bringen, verfolgt GOG. Ansätze. Wo verfügbar und möglich, werden im Quellcode oder bei den Installationsskripten Kompatibilitätsanpassungen durchgeführt, wie z. B. Divine Divinity.[1.
Wo nicht verfügbar oder zu aufwendig, werden Emulatoren wie der MS- DOS- Emulator DOSBox oder der Scumm- Emulator Scumm. VM verwendet. Durch den Nebeneffekt der Applikationsvirtualisierung bei Emulatoren wird auch eine Spielenutzung unter anderen Betriebssystemen (z. B. Linux) möglich, da Emulatoren häufig plattformunabhängig entwickelt sind.
Teilweise kommen notwendige Spiel- Patches auch aus der Spieler- Community selbst, sogenannte Fan- oder Community- Patches, so werden Spiele wie Planescape: Torment[1. Arcanum: Von Dampfmaschinen und Magie[1. Niveau gehoben.[1.
GOG. com unter dem Namen Good Old Games erstmals vorgestellt und begann, im Rahmen einer Betaphase Spiele anzubieten, die vor allem zwischen 1. Ende der DOS- und zu Beginn der Windows- Ära.
Es wurde ein einfaches Preisschema mit drei Standardpreisklassen eingeführt: Neben den sechs gratis erhältlichen Spielen wurden Downloads entweder für 5,9. USD oder für 9,9.
USD angeboten, wobei in einigen Fällen ältere Titel einer Spieleserie auch in einem Downloadpaket gebündelt wurden. Ausnahmen von dieser Preisgestaltung bildeten Werbeaktionen, bei denen auf Spiele zu einem bestimmten Thema oder eines bestimmten Publishers über einen begrenzten Zeitraum ein Rabatt gewährt wurde. Diese Werbeaktionen finden auch heute noch beinahe jede Woche statt und gelten meist für den Zeitraum eines Wochenendes. Zum Abschluss der Beta- Phase im September 2. Seite geschlossen und eine mehrdeutige Nachricht auf die Seite gestellt, wonach das Angebot „in seiner jetzigen Form“ nicht mehr weiterbestehen könne. Dies entpuppte sich zunächst durch Mitteilungen der Seitenbetreuer und später auch durch den Weiterbetrieb der Seite als eine im Internet kontrovers diskutierte Marketingaktion.[1. Am 2. 3. September 2.
Website mit neuem Design gestartet und die Beta- Phase beendet.[2. Während der Einführungspräsentation verkleideten sich der GOGs Co- Gründer Marcin Iwinski und Direktor Guillaume Rambourg als Mönche um für ihre Sünden bei der umstrittenen Werbeaktion 2. Seit 2. 00. 8 wurden bereits über 5,8 Millionen Spiele heruntergeladen, wobei erneute Downloads nicht gezählt wurden. Mehr als 5. 0 % der Verkäufe wurden durch Kunden aus den Vereinigten Staaten erzielt. Spiele im Sortiment, am 1. Januar 2. 01. 3 wurde das 5.
Spiel in den Katalog aufgenommen.[2. Das Angebot wird gewöhnlich dienstags, manchmal zusätzlich auch donnerstags, um ein bis zwei Titel erweitert. Versuch einer Konzepterweiterung das Spiel The Witcher 2: Assassins of Kings zum Vollpreis – aber ebenfalls ohne DRM – angeboten. Dieses Spiel wurde von der eigenen Entwicklungsabteilung CD Projekt Red entwickelt. Das Experiment war erfolgreich, einerseits wurden bis März 4. Einheiten verkauft[2.
Anteil der DRM- freien GOG- Version an den erstellten Raubkopien des Spiels nur gering.[2. Deshalb wurde Ende 2. Zukunft vermehrt neuere Spiele (frühe Windows- Ära) als auch Spiele in der Erstvermarktung (wie The Witcher 2) angeboten werden sollen.[2. Im Januar 2. 01. 2 sprach sich das ansonsten nach eigenen Angaben politisch neutral bleibende GOG gegen die umstrittenen Gesetzesentwürfe SOPA und PIPA in den Vereinigten Staaten aus und forderte Leser zum Einspruch bei Politikern auf, da diese ineffektiv gegen Urheberrechtsverstöße seien und die Freiheit des Internets einschränken würden, wodurch auch GOG. SOPA sei digitaler Rechteverwaltung ähnlich. Komplettlösungen und Let’s Plays würden illegalisiert und nur ehrliche Kunden eingeschränkt, während Piraten de facto weiterhin über Peer- to- Peer- Netzwerke und One- Click- Hoster illegal an geschütztes Material gelangen könnten.[2.
Nach der Ankündigung, das Sortiment von Good Old Games zukünftig um aktuelle Produkte erweitern zu wollen, erfolgte am 2. März 2. 01. 2 die Umstellung.
Mit Trine, The Whispered World und Legend of Grimrock wurden die ersten aktuelleren Spiele anderer Unternehmen ins Sortiment aufgenommen. Da durch die Ausweitung des Geschäftsfelds die ursprünglich Bezeichnung des Portals (Good Old Games) hinfällig wurde, firmiert das Unternehmen seither ausschließlich unter dem Namen der Website- URL als GOG. Mit dem Verkauf von 1. Einheiten Legend of Grimrock innerhalb eines Monates wurde das Modell des Absatzes auch von neuen Spieletiteln von Dritten als erfolgreich eingestuft und die Einführung weiterer Titel von unabhängigen Entwicklungsstudios angekündigt.[2.
Ab dem 1. 8. Oktober 2. GOG. com mac. OS als zweite Plattform zu unterstützen, beginnend mit einem Angebot von 5.
Titeln, welches inzwischen sukzessive erweitert worden ist.[2]Am 1. Februar 2. 01. 3 wurde bekannt, dass es GOG.
Recherche gelungen war, einen durch besonders komplizierte Lizenzverhältnisse[2. Titel, System Shock 2, aus dem Zustand Abandonware zu holen.[2. System Shock 2 wurde am 1. Februar 2. 01. 3 in einer aufbereiteten Version auf GOG. Fassung verfügbar. Am 9. Dezember 2. Rückgaberecht mit Kaufpreiserstattung bei technischen Problemen innerhalb von 3.
Tagen ein oder falls ein gekauftes Spiel noch nicht heruntergeladen wurde.[3. Am 1. 8. März 2. 01. Zukunft auch Linux als Plattform unterstützen zu wollen. Es wurde angekündigt, anfangs Ubuntu und Mint zu bedienen.